In the Tomb where you get the claw, part of it is you have to either "kill" the guy holding the key (although it's debatable that you're killing him, since he's undead), or kill six of the guy's lieutenants. Or you can either pick his pocket for the key, or just pick the lock on the door. (for the most XP, pick the door, then kill the lieutenants), and finally get the claw.

If you tried several times, you must have gotten the "Lock Pick Failed" message, which means your skill just wasn't high enough. An unpickable lock will display this: "The mechanism that operates this does not have a conventional lock and may be warded against simple spells."
